Klaudiusz Hrabyk

Summary

Klaudiusz Hrabyk is a human[1]. He was born in Lviv[2]. He was born on +1902-08-05T00:00:00Z[3]. He died in Warsaw[4]. He died on +1989-12-26T00:00:00Z[5]. He worked as a journalist[6] and politician[7].
